About the Role

Are you passionate about agriculture and skilled in mechanics? Kensington Ag is seeking a dedicated Mechanic for Farm Equipment to join our dynamic team. In this role, you will be responsible for troubleshooting, inspecting, and repairing a variety of farm equipment, ensuring that our machinery operates at peak performance.

Key Responsibilities

  • Troubleshoot and inspect equipment to detect faults and malfunctions.
  • Diagnose issues using computerized and other testing equipment.
  • Order parts and maintain inventory.
  • Adjust equipment and repair or replace defective parts.
  • Keep maintenance reports and documentation.
  • Perform welding tasks as needed.
  • Test repaired equipment to ensure compliance with manufacturers' specifications.
  • Attach components and adjust new farm equipment.
  • Clean, lubricate, and perform other maintenance work.
  • Service attachments and working tools.
  • Conduct routine maintenance tasks.
